First, the albino Oscars are dipped in acid to remove the slime coat. The ones that survive that stage are then placed into blue dye. Those still living after that are shipped all over the place and of the few that survive that, most die in homes in their already weakened state. A few do live, and eventually are able to reattain their original color.

This is another example of the torture fish are put through to satisfy our need to be unique. It's a horrible practice as described by Knifegill, most fish die from the process or at best live shortened lives due to it. Anytime you see a fish sold as a "Blueberry Oscar" or some other clever name to market the fish it is a victim of this type of torture, quality stores with any reputation or respect for the hobby will not carry this type of fish.
